Rocky A series of caches in tribute to The Italian Stallion Himself. A slightly larger than normal match container placed around the parking area of Trail head 716 of Mt Herman (about 5 miles up Mt Herman Road). Requires a steep climb and sure footing up the hill to retrieve this one. The Difficulty rating in the winter months will be much higher due to ice and snow, so be careful. Each Cache in this series will get slightly more difficult in terrain as we head up the mountain.
